I take it there is no issue with different tire size and the M3 AWD system? Must be bc they offer 19/20, but can people mount what they want without any drivetrain issues?

As a WRX owner that is a no go and is bad for the AWD system.
Like all AWD systems, front to rear total diameter is absolutely a big deal. From what I've always been told, bmw is like Audi, and requires the f/r rolling diameter to be within 1% of each other. Just like you originally thought, you can do whatever combo you like, 19/21; 20/20, 20/21....whatever.

But make sure you keep the rolling diameters within 1%.
